The Foundations of UK Gambling Regulation

The UK Gambling Commission operates under a clear mandate established by the Gambling Act 2005, with its primary objectives covering to prevent gambling from becoming a source of crime or disorder, to ensure that gambling is conducted in a fair and open way, and to protect children and other vulnerable persons from suffering harm or exploited by gambling. These are not vague ideals but enforceable principles that inform every regulation. For a slot game like Book of Gold, compliance is multi-layered. Firstly, the game’s Random Number Generator (RNG) must undergo rigorous testing and certification by an approved third-party testing house to guarantee genuine randomness and fair outcomes. Secondly, all operators offering the game must hold a valid UKGC license, which imposes strict requirements on everything from customer due diligence and affordability checks to transparent advertising and clear terms and conditions. The game itself, while often developed by a separate studio, becomes an integral part of this licensed operation. Furthermore, the UKGC mandates robust age and identity verification processes before a player can deposit funds, a rule that directly impacts how the game is accessed. These pillars collectively create an ecosystem where technical fairness and social responsibility are inseparable.
Technical Compliance and Game Verification
Before a single spin of Book of Gold can be legally offered to UK players, its underlying technology must pass rigorous examination. The certification process is a comprehensive review into the game’s code and mechanics. Independent testing laboratories, such as eCOGRA, iTech Labs, or Gaming Laboratories International (GLI), are tasked to audit the game’s RNG. They confirm that the generation of symbols on the reels is truly random, unpredictable, and non-deterministic, ensuring the published Return to Player (RTP) percentage is accurate over the long term. For Book of Gold, this means establishing that the appearance of its renowned Book symbol, which acts as both wild and scatter, adheres to statistically verified probabilities. The testing also encompasses the game’s rules, paytables, and feature triggers to verify they function as advertised. Beyond the raw numbers, the labs also assess the game’s compliance with specific UKGC technical standards, which include requirements for transparent presentation of bet sizes, winnings, and game rules. This technical examination is not a one-time event; certified games are subject to regular re-evaluation, especially after any software update or change, ensuring sustained conformity to the mandatory standards.
Key Stages in the Technical Certification Process
The journey from development to a UKGC-compliant launch involves various critical, sequential stages. Grasping this pipeline underscores the intricacy behind a seemingly simple slot game’s availability.
- Preliminary Filing and Paperwork Review: The developer provides the complete game code, along with comprehensive technical documentation describing the game mechanics, RNG methodology, and theoretical math model, to an approved testing lab.
- RNG and Game Logic Testing: The lab carries out millions of simulated spins to assess the outcomes, verifying the RTP, volatility, and hit frequency. They also review the code to audit the logic for bonus features and special rounds.
- Security and Equity Review: Testers look for any potential vulnerabilities that could be abused and guarantee the game cannot be manipulated by the operator or any external party. Client-server communication is also analyzed.
- Certification and System Integration: Upon successful completion, the lab issues a certificate of compliance. This certificate is then provided by the game provider to its UKGC-licensed operator partners, who integrate the certified game build into their platforms.
- Continuous Oversight and Re-testing: Any future game update, however minor, activates a need for partial or full re-testing to preserve the validity of the compliance certificate.
Licensing Requirements: The Function of Authorized Sites
While the game itself is certified, its legal availability in the UK market is wholly dependent on the providers who make it available. A UKGC operator license is a substantial responsibility, demanding the platform to establish a wide range of player protection safeguards. For a player trying Book of Gold Slot, this operational framework is their main point of contact with oversight. Authorized providers must carry out rigorous Know Your Customer (KYC) checks, frequently using electronic verification tools, to confirm a player’s personal details, age, and residence before allowing real-money play. They are obligated to oversee player activity for signs of problem gambling, such as abnormal deposit trends or extended play sessions, and must interact with players who display risk signals. Operators must also offer tools like deposit limits, session time notifications, and self-exclusion alternatives, all of which are reachable to players no matter the individual game they are playing, be it Book of Gold or any alternative game. Furthermore, advertising for the game must follow strict UKGC advertising rules, avoiding any enticement to children or statements that gambling is a remedy to financial issues. This operational layer secures that the verified fairness of the game is wrapped in a ethical service environment.
Essential Player Protection Tools on Licensed Operators
UKGC-licensed operators providing Book of Gold Slot are obligated to deliver a suite of responsible gambling tools immediately within their website or app interface. These are not optional extras but essential components of the compliance landscape.
- Reality Checks and Gaming Time Restrictions: Players can establish pop-up reminders to show at regular intervals, alerting them of how long they have been playing, which helps foster mindful engagement with the game.
- Deposit Caps: Perhaps the most effective tool, players can define daily, weekly, or monthly limits on the quantity they can deposit, offering a direct method of regulating expenditure.
- Spending Ceilings and Betting Restrictions: Some operators also provide the ability to restrict total losses or the total amount wagered over a set period, adding another layer of financial control.
- Account Suspension and Time-Out Options: For those requiring a complete break, players can remove themselves from the platform for a minimum of six months, or take shorter “cooling-off” periods like 24 hours or one week.
- Straightforward Connections to Assistance Organizations: Platforms must clearly connect to organizations like GamCare and BeGambleAware, providing immediate pathways to professional help and advice.
Handling Marketing and Advertising Restrictions
The promotion of Book of Gold Slot within the UK is subject to a tightly controlled advertising framework that varies greatly from looser markets. The UKGC’s guidelines, alongside the Advertising Standards Authority (ASA) standards, dictate that all gambling promotions must be responsible, with a particular stress on reaching adults only and not preying on vulnerability. This implies that marketing content cannot imply that gambling is a milestone, a way to attain social standing, or a solution to financial problems. For a game like Book of Gold, with its motifs of ancient treasure and exploration, marketers must take care to avoid implying that playing the slot is comparable to a guaranteed pursuit for wealth. Adverts should not be directed at those under 18 through the use of channels, images, or famous figures that may attract to children. Furthermore, since Spring 2022, a key rule mandates that all broadcast and online adverts prominently display the “GambleAware” notice, sending players to free, private assistance. This establishes a marketing environment where the excitement of the game must be tempered consistently with clear communications about risk and responsibility.

The Ongoing Evolution of Compliance
The regulatory landscape within the United Kingdom is not fixed; it evolves in reaction to technological advancements, social research, and political scrutiny. The path for Book of Gold Slot is consequently one of constant evolution. Recent and upcoming regulatory changes, such as the introduction of stricter affordability checks for higher-spending players and the possible prohibition of specific gaming elements like “turbo spin” or loss-disguising elements, illustrate this fluidity. The current government review of the Gambling Act 2005 may introduce additional major changes, possibly impacting everything from stake limits on online slots to the structure of bonuses. For the developers and operators behind Book of Gold, this implies maintaining a forward-looking compliance stance. It entails regular communication with regulators, ongoing staff training, and agile technology systems that can be adjusted to fulfill evolving standards. This evolutionary aspect highlights that compliance is not a destination but a perpetual journey, where the core aim remains the welfare of the user within a fair and transparent gaming framework.
